Chester Hatch was born 6 Nov 1881 in Buffalo, Wright County, Minnesota. He lived with Fred Stuart in 1895 at age 13. Fred was Chester's mother's (Ada) brother. Chester's mother, Ada, died earlier in the year and Chester stayed with Uncle Fred. He did not marry. By 1918 he moved to Deer River, in Itasca County, where he worked as a teamster. Later he moved west to Montana living there for some time eventually farming near Sheridan, MT.
He moved to Sand Point, Idaho, where he died in August of 1970
